Пристрій медіанної фільтрації
Номер патенту: 105305
Опубліковано: 25.04.2014
Автори: Ізонін Іван Вікторович, Пелешко Дмитро Дмитрович, Цмоць Іван Григорович, Рашкевич Юрій Михайлович
Формула / Реферат
Пристрій медіанної фільтрації, який містить регістрів,
блоків порівняння, кожний i-ий блок
містить
вузлів порівняння, кожний з яких містить схему порівняння, при цьому перші входи всіх схем порівняння з'єднані між собою, який відрізняється тим, що додатково містить вхідний регістр, входом якого є інформаційний вхід,
регістрів, кожний вузол порівняння додатково містить комутатор, вихід вхідного регістра з'єднаний з першими входами всіх схем порівняння відповідних вузлів порівняння і другим інформаційним входом комутатора та з входом регістра з першого блока порівняння, в кожному i-му блоці порівняння вихід j-го регістра
з'єднаний з другим входом схеми порівняння та третім інформаційним входом комутатора і першим входом комутатора
вузла, вхід j-го регістра
блока порівняння з'єднаний з виходом комутатора j-го вузла порівняння i-го блока порівняння, вихід комутатора з
вузла порівняння
блока порівняння з'єднаний з виходом медіани, в кожному і-му блоці порівняння перший вхід керування комутатора першого вузла порівняння з'єднаний з рівнем лог. 1, в кожному блоці порівняння в
вузлі порівняння другий вхід схеми порівняння та третій інформаційний вхід комутатора з'єднаний з рівнем лог. 0, в кожному блоці порівняння вихід схеми порівняння j вузла порівняння з'єднаний з другим керуючим входом комутатора даного вузла і першим керуючим входом комутатора
вузла порівняння.
Текст
Реферат: Пристрій медіанної фільтрації належить до електротехніки, а саме до систем технічного зору, систем цифрового опрацювання зображень та може бути використаний для первинного опрацювання зображень. Пристрій містить вхідний регістр, інформаційний вхід, m 2 m / 2 регістрів, m 1 блоків порівняння. Кожний i-ий i 1 , m 1 містить i 1 вузлів порівняння, , кожний з яких містить схему порівняння, при цьому перші входи всіх схем порівняння з'єднані між собою. Кожний вузол порівняння містить комутатор. При цьому інформаційний вхід пристрою з'єднаний з входом вхідного регістра, вихід якого з'єднаний з першими входами всіх схем порівняння, другим інформаційним входом комутатора та з входом регістра з першого блока порівняння. В кожному i-му блоці порівняння вихід j-го регістра j 1 , i з'єднаний з , другим входом схеми порівняння та третім інформаційним входом комутатора і першим входом комутатора j 1 вузла. Вхід j-го регістра i 1 блока порівняння з'єднаний з виходом комутатора j-го вузла порівняння i-го блока порівняння. Вихід комутатора з m 1 / 2 вузла порівняння m 1 блока порівняння з'єднаний з виходом медіани. В кожному i-му блоці порівняння перший вхід керування комутатора першого вузла порівняння з'єднаний з рівнем лог. 1. В кожному блоці порівняння в i 1 вузлі порівняння другий вхід схеми порівняння та третій інформаційний вхід комутатора з'єднаний з рівнем лог. 0. В кожному блоці порівняння вихід схеми порівняння j вузла порівняння з'єднаний з другим керуючим входом комутатора даного вузла і першим керуючим входом комутатора j 1 вузла порівняння. Технічним UA 105305 C2 результатом є підвищення швидкодії медіанної фільтрації шляхом зменшення такту роботи пристрою. UA 105305 C2 5 10 Винахід належить до галузей штучного інтелекту, а саме до систем технічного зору, систем цифрового опрацювання зображень та може бути використаний для первинного опрацювання зображень. Відомий пристрій для медіанної фільтрації [Вишенчук И.М., Черкасский Н.В. Алгоритмические операционные устройства и супер ЭВМ. - К.: Техник, 1990. – ст.. 131], який 15 20 25 35 40 45 50 209], який містить m регістрів, де m - розмір вікна, m суматорів, m 2 m \ 2 m 1 вузлів порівняння, дешифратор і мультиплексор. Однак даний пристрій має невисоку швидкодію виконання медіанної фільтрації, яка визначається періодом надходження даних, який залежить від часу спрацювання регістра, схеми порівняння, суматора, дешифратора і мультиплексора і обчислюється так: t ф t Рг t СП t Су м t Деш t Му льт де t ф - період фільтрації, t Рг - час запису в регістр, t СП - час спрацювання схеми порівняння, t Су м - час спрацювання суматора, t Деш - час спрацювання дешифратора, t Му льт час спрацювання мультиплексора. В основу винаходу поставлено задачу створення пристрою, медіанної фільтрації, в якому введення нових елементів і зв'язків між ними забезпечило б підвищення швидкодії. Поставлена задача вирішується тим, що пристрій медіанної фільтрації, який містить m регістрів, m 1 блоків порівняння, кожний i-ий i 1 ,m 1 , містить i 1 вузлів порівняння, , кожний з яких містить схему порівняння, при цьому перші входи всіх схем порівняння з'єднані між собою, згідно з винаходом, додатково містить вхідний регістр, входом якого є 30 містить 2m 1 регістрів, де 2m 1 - кількість елементів сортування в заданому вікні, 15 m2 m , вузлів порівняння, кожний з яких містить схему порівняння і дві схеми "I-АБО". Однак даний пристрій для своєї реалізації вимагає великих апаратних затрат і має малу швидкодію, яка визначається часом спрацювання 2m 1 схем порівняння і 2m 1 елементів "І-АБО". Найбільш близьким до запропонованого пристрою є пристрій медіанної фільтрації [Палагин А.В., Опанасенко В.Н. Реконфигурируемые вычислительные системы - К.: Просвіта, 2006, ст. інформаційний вхід, m 2 m / 2 m регістрів, кожний вузол порівняння додатково містить комутатор, вихід вхідного регістра з'єднаний з першими входами всіх схем порівняння відповідних вузлів порівняння, другим інформаційним входом комутатора та з входом регістра з першого блока порівняння, в кожному i-му блоці порівняння вихід j-гo регістра j 1 ,i , з'єднаний з другим входом схеми порівняння та третім інформаційним входом комутатора і першим входом комутатора j 1 вузла, вхід j-го регістра i 1 блока порівняння з'єднаний з виходом комутатора j-го вузла порівняння i-го блока порівняння, вихід комутатора з m 1/ 2 вузла порівняння m 1 блока порівняння з'єднаний з виходом медіани, в кожному i-му блоці порівняння перший вхід управління комутатора першого вузла порівняння з'єднаний з рівнем лог. 1, в кожному блоці порівняння в i 1 вузлі порівняння другий вхід схеми порівняння та третій інформаційний вхід комутатора з'єднаний з рівнем лог. 0, в кожному блоці порівняння вихід схеми порівняння j вузла порівняння з'єднаний з другим управляючим входом комутатора даного вузла і першим управляючим входом комутатора j 1 вузла порівняння. Додаткове введення вхідного регістра, m 2 m / 2 m регістрів, а в кожен вузол порівняння комутатора забезпечило підвищення швидкодії фільтрації, шляхом зменшення такту роботи пристрою, який дорівнює: t t Рг t СП t Км , де t Рг - час запису в регістр, t СП - час спрацювання схеми порівняння, t Км - час спрацювання комутатора. На фіг. 1 представлена блок-схема пристрою медіанної фільтрації, на фіг. 2 наведена схема вузла порівняння, де: 1 - інформаційний вхід; 2 - вхідний регістра 3 - блок порівняння; 4 регістри; 5 - вузол порівняння; 6 - вихід медіани; 7 - комутатор; 8 - схема порівняння. Інформаційний вхід 1 пристрою з'єднаний з входом вхідного регістра 2, вихід якого з'єднаний з першими входами всіх схем порівняння 8, другим інформаційним входом комутатора 7 та з входом регістра 4 з першого блока порівняння 3, в кожному i-му блоці порівняння 3 вихід j-го регістра 4 j 1 ,i з'єднаний з другим входом схеми порівняння 8 та третім інформаційним , 1 UA 105305 C2 5 10 15 20 25 входом комутатора 7 і першим входом комутатора 7 j 1 вузла 5, вхід j-гo регістра 4 i 1 блока порівняння 3 з'єднаний з виходом комутатора 7 j-гo вузла порівняння 5 i-го блока порівняння 3, вихід комутатора 7 з m 1/ 2 вузла порівняння 5 m 1 блока порівняння 3 з'єднаний з виходом медіани, в кожному i-му блоці порівняння 3 перший вхід управління комутатора 7 першого вузла порівняння 5 з'єднаний з рівнем лог. 1, в кожному блоці порівняння 3 в i 1 вузлі порівняння 5 другий вхід схеми порівняння 8 та третій інформаційних вхід комутатора 7 з'єднаний з рівнем лог. 0, в кожному блоці порівняння 3 вихід схеми порівняння 8 j вузла порівняння 5 з'єднаний з другим управляючим входом комутатора 7 даного вузла 3 і першим управляючим входом комутатора 7 j 1 вузла порівняння 3. У пристрої медіанна фільтрація виконується сортуванням чисел методом вставки у ковзному "вікні" розміром m . Процес сортування в пристрої розбитий на m 1 етапів, в кожному i-му етапі i 1 ,m 1 із i відсортованих елементів шляхом включення нового елемента з , виходів регістра 2 формується відсортований масив із i 1 елементів. Медіанна фільтрація у пристрої здійснюється за конвеєрним принципом, де реалізація кожного i-го етапу виконується iим блоком порівняння 3i , який є сходинкою конвеєра. Пристрій медіанної фільтрації працює таким чином. В кожному такті роботи у вхідний регістр 2 записується новий відлік. Число з виходів вхідного регістра 2 надходить на вхід регістра 4 першого блока порівняння 31 , на перші входи всіх схем порівняння 8 і на другі інформаційні входи всіх комутаторів 7. В кожному i-му блоці порівняння 3i за допомогою схем порівняння 8 виконується порівняння числа з виходів регістра 2 з числами з виходів регістрів 4 даного блока. Порівняння чисел виконується схемою порівняння 8, яка формує на виході сигнал лог. 0, коли число з виходу регістра 2 (перший вхід схеми порівняння) є більшим числа, що надходить на другий вхід, а сигнал лог. 1 - у всіх інших випадках. У кожному i-му блоці порівняння 3, результати порівнянь з виходів схем порівняння 8 використовуються для управління комутаторами 7. Формування інформації на виході комутатора 7 кожного j-гo вузла порівняння 5 j виконується у відповідності з наступною формулою: Рг 4 j 1,коли ВихСП j 1 ВихСП j 0 Км j Рг 2,коли ВихСП j 1 1 ВихСП j 0 , , Рг 4 ,коли ВихСП ВихСП j 1 j j 1 30 де Кмj - вихід комутатора 7 j-το вузла порівняння 5 j , Рг 4 j 1 - вихід регістра 4 j 1 , Рг 4 j вихід регістра 4 j , Рг2 - вихід регістра 2, ВихСП j - вихід схеми порівняння 8 j-го вузла порівняння 5 j , ВихСП j 1 - вихід схеми порівняння 8 j 1 -го вузла порівняння 5 j 1 . За результатами попарних порівнянь в i-му блоці порівняння 3i здійснюється формування на виходах вузлів порівняння 5 j відсортованого масиву із i 1 чисел (максимальне число на 35 40 виході 51 , мінімальне - на виході 5 i 1 . У наступному такті здійснюється запис нового елемента даних в регістр 2, запис числа із виходів регістра 2 в регістр 4 першого блока порівняння 51 і запис відсортованих масивів з виходів попередніх блоків порівняння в регістри 4 наступних блоків порівняння. Після m-го такту роботи і кожного наступного такту роботи на виході 6 отримуємо результати медіанної фільтрації. Даний пристрій забезпечує виконання медіанної фільтрації з тактом рівним: t t Рг t СП t Км , де t Рг - час запису в регістр, t СП - час спрацювання схеми порівняння, t Км - час спрацювання комутатора. 45 ФОРМУЛА ВИНАХОДУ 50 Пристрій медіанної фільтрації, який містить m регістрів, m 1 блоків порівняння, кожний i-ий блок i 1 , m 1 містить i 1 вузлів порівняння, кожний з яких містить схему порівняння, при , цьому перші входи всіх схем порівняння з'єднані між собою, який відрізняється тим, що 2 UA 105305 C2 5 10 додатково містить вхідний регістр, входом якого є інформаційний вхід, m2 m / 2 m регістрів, кожний вузол порівняння додатково містить комутатор, вихід вхідного регістра з'єднаний з першими входами всіх схем порівняння відповідних вузлів порівняння і другим інформаційним входом комутатора та з входом регістра з першого блока порівняння, в кожному i-му блоці порівняння вихід j-го регістра j 1 , i з'єднаний з другим входом схеми порівняння та третім , інформаційним входом комутатора і першим входом комутатора j 1 вузла, вхід j-го регістра i 1 блока порівняння з'єднаний з виходом комутатора j-го вузла порівняння i-го блока порівняння, вихід комутатора з m 1 / 2 вузла порівняння m 1 блока порівняння з'єднаний з виходом медіани, в кожному і-му блоці порівняння перший вхід керування комутатора першого вузла порівняння з'єднаний з рівнем лог. 1, в кожному блоці порівняння в i 1 вузлі порівняння другий вхід схеми порівняння та третій інформаційний вхід комутатора з'єднаний з рівнем лог. 0, в кожному блоці порівняння вихід схеми порівняння j вузла порівняння з'єднаний з другим керуючим входом комутатора даного вузла і першим керуючим входом комутатора j 1 вузла порівняння. 3 UA 105305 C2 Комп’ютерна верстка М. Ломалова Державна служба інтелектуальної власності України, вул. Урицького, 45, м. Київ, МСП, 03680, Україна ДП “Український інститут промислової власності”, вул. Глазунова, 1, м. Київ – 42, 01601 4
ДивитисяДодаткова інформація
Автори англійськоюRashkevych Yurii Mykhailovych, Tsmots Ivan Hryhorovych
Автори російськоюРашкевич Юрий Михайлович, Цмоць Иван Григорьевич
МПК / Мітки
МПК: G06K 9/36
Мітки: пристрій, медіанної, фільтрації
Код посилання
<a href="https://ua.patents.su/6-105305-pristrijj-medianno-filtraci.html" target="_blank" rel="follow" title="База патентів України">Пристрій медіанної фільтрації</a>
Попередній патент: Спосіб одержання поверхнево-активних речовин
Наступний патент: Симетричний зарядочутливий підсилювач з одним колом корекції
Випадковий патент: Джерело струму